Output 1ac856e68494823aa6de080da39b26610f4a31fb0887e34a915c0e8dfa8831dd:26

value
4256720
script pubkey
OP_0 OP_PUSHBYTES_20 e38bc5a98d079e2ad43925dd779155a82ac198d5
address
bc1quw9ut2vdq70z44peyhwh0y244q4vrxx45wnsue
transaction
1ac856e68494823aa6de080da39b26610f4a31fb0887e34a915c0e8dfa8831dd
confirmations
87474
spent
true